#c_portalResProduct_list-15794020708401871 .p_Product{
  width:calc((100% - 0px)/3);
}
#c_portalResProduct_list-15794020708401871 .p_CommonSummaryBoxA{
  text-align:center;
}
#c_portalResProduct_list-15794020708401871 .p_MatteIcon .iconfont:before{
  content:'\e602';
}
#c_portalResProduct_list-15794020708401871 >div{
  animation-fill-mode:both;
}
#c_portalResProduct_list-15794020708401871 .proBox{
  width:100%;
  height:auto;
  overflow:hidden;
}
#c_portalResProduct_list-15794020708401871 .proContainer{
  width:100%;
  height:auto;
  overflow:hidden;
  margin:0rem auto;
}
#c_portalResProduct_list-15794020708401871 .proLi{
  position:relative;
  overflow:hidden;
  padding:10px;
}
#c_portalResProduct_list-15794020708401871 .porTbox{
  position:relative;
  overflow:hidden;
  width:100%;
  height:auto;
  max-height: 166px;
}
#c_portalResProduct_list-15794020708401871 .proImg{
  position:relative;
  width:100%;
  transition:all .5s ease;
}
#c_portalResProduct_list-15794020708401871 .porBbox{
  position:relative;
  overflow:hidden;
  width:100%;
  height:auto;
  padding: 17px;
  border:0px solid #f2f2f2;
  background: rgba(255,255,255,0.8);
  margin-top: 0px;
}
#c_portalResProduct_list-15794020708401871 .proTitle{
  font-size: 14px;
  color:#333;
  overflow:hidden;
  text-overflow:ellipsis;
  position:relative;
  text-align:center;
  white-space:nowrap;
  width:100%;
}
#c_portalResProduct_list-15794020708401871 .proSummry{
  color:#777;
  white-space:nowrap;
  overflow:hidden;
  margin:10px 0;
  text-overflow:ellipsis;
}
#c_portalResProduct_list-15794020708401871 .lookDetail{
  position:relative;
  display:block;
  color:#777;
  height:38px;
  line-height:38px;
  border-top:1px solid  #e5e5e5;
}
#c_portalResProduct_list-15794020708401871 .arrowsR{
  position:absolute;
  top:50%;
  right:0px;
  transform:translate(0, -50%);
  width:30px;
}
#c_portalResProduct_list-15794020708401871 .arrowsR   img{
  position:absolute;
  transition:all .5s ease;
}
#c_portalResProduct_list-15794020708401871 .harr{
  opacity:0;
}
#c_portalResProduct_list-15794020708401871 .showBox{
  position:absolute;
  top:0px;
  left:0px;
  width:100%;
  height:100%;
  opacity:0;
  background:rgba(0,0,0,.6);
  transition:all 0.5s ease;
}
#c_portalResProduct_list-15794020708401871 .showBoxLink{
  position:absolute;
  top:50%;
  left:50%;
  transform:translate(-50%,-50%);
  display:block;
  width:60%;
  color:#fff;
  text-align:center;
  font-size: 14px;
  padding:0.5rem 0;
}
#c_portalResProduct_list-15794020708401871 .showBoxLink::before{
  content:'';
  position:absolute;
  top:0px;
  left:50%;
  transform:translateX(-50%);
  width:60%;
  height:1px;
  background:#fff;
  transition:all .5s ease;
}
#c_portalResProduct_list-15794020708401871 .showBoxLink::after{
  content:'';
  position:absolute;
  bottom:0px;
  left:50%;
  transform:translateX(-50%);
  width:60%;
  height:1px;
  background:#fff;
  transition:all .5s ease;
}
#c_portalResProduct_list-15794020708401871 .lookDetail:hover .barr{
  opacity:0;
}
#c_portalResProduct_list-15794020708401871 .lookDetail:hover .harr{
  opacity:1;
}
#c_portalResProduct_list-15794020708401871 .proLi:hover  .showBox{
  opacity:1;
}
#c_portalResProduct_list-15794020708401871 .proLi:hover .proImg{
  transform:translate(0% ,0%) scale(1.1);
}
#c_portalResProduct_list-15794020708401871 .proLi:hover .showBoxLink::before{
  width:1rem;
}
#c_portalResProduct_list-15794020708401871 .proLi:hover .showBoxLink::after{
  width:1rem;
}
@media only screen and (min-width: 769px){
  
#c_portalResProduct_list-15794020708401871 .proContainer{
  max-width:1400px;
}
#c_portalResProduct_list-15794020708401871 .proLi{
  width: calc(100% / 4);
  height: auto;
  float:left;
}
}
@media only screen and (max-width: 1024px) and (min-width: 769px){
  
#c_portalResProduct_list-15794020708401871 .proContainer {
    max-width:900px;
  }
#c_portalResProduct_list-15794020708401871 .proLi {
    width:50%;
    height:auto;
  }
}
#c_portalResProduct_list-15794020708401871 .p_page .pre .iconfont:before{
  shadow-angle:0;
  shadow-distance:0;
  shadow-angle-ofInset:0;
  shadow-distance-ofInset:0;
}
#c_portalResProduct_list-15794020708401871 .p_page .next .iconfont:before{
  shadow-angle:0;
  shadow-distance:0;
  shadow-angle-ofInset:0;
  shadow-distance-ofInset:0;
}
#c_portalResProduct_list-15794020708401871 .p_more .iconfont:before{
  shadow-angle:0;
  shadow-distance:0;
  shadow-angle-ofInset:0;
  shadow-distance-ofInset:0;
}
#c_portalResProduct_list-15794020708401871 .p_loading .iconfont:before{
  shadow-angle:0;
  shadow-distance:0;
  shadow-angle-ofInset:0;
  shadow-distance-ofInset:0;
}
#c_portalResProduct_list-15794020708401871{
  max-height:none;
  padding-top:0px;
  padding-left: 10px;
  padding-bottom:0px;
  min-height:0px;
  margin-right:auto;
  margin-left:auto;
  max-width: 100%;
  width:80%;
  margin-top: 0px;
  margin-bottom: 0px;
  min-width:0px;
  height:auto;
  padding-right:0px;
}
